How AI Deepfakes Are Created

Deepfakes are synthetic media produced using generative artificial intelligence—most notably generative adversarial networks (GANs) and diffusion models. These technologies allow someone to swap a person’s face onto another body, to fabricate speech, or to generate entirely fake images and videos that are often indistinguishable from authentic footage. When these techniques are deployed to create non‑consensual sexual content, they produce what is commonly called “deepfake pornography” or “synthetic non‑consensual intimate imagery (NCII).” 🚀 The irony of the "Fake Bridgit Mendler"
